An icy start for Donegal today, with lots of rain to follow later in the day

Early this morning, it will be dry and very cold in many parts of the county with frost and ice, Met Éireann say.

Persistent or heavy rain and strong, gusty southeast winds will spread northeastwards through the late morning and early afternoon. 

Scattered heavy showers will follow as rain clears northwards. Winds will become southerly and ease somewhat. Highest temperatures of 5 to 7 degrees.

Tonight scattered showers will continue to push up from the south. Lowest temperatures of 1 to 3 degrees with mostly moderate to fresh, gusty southerly winds.

Monday will be a blustery day with further spells of rain or showers. There will be some dry and bright spells too. Fresh and gusty southerly winds will ease and become variable for a time and will then become fresh to strong northwesterly during the evening. Highest temperatures of 6 to 8 degrees.
